On non-preemptive kernel, when we are OOM, this results in holding CPU forever. On SMP systems, this doesn't create a big problem because oom_reaper get a change to kill victim and make some free pages. However on a single-core CPU (or cases where oom_reaper pinned to same CPU where try_charge is executing), oom_reaper shall never get scheduled and we stay in try_charge forever. Steps to repo this on non-smp: 1. mount -t tmpfs none /sys/fs/cgroup 2. mkdir /sys/fs/cgroup/memory 3. mount -t cgroup none /sys/fs/cgroup/memory -o memory 4. mkdir /sys/fs/cgroup/memory/0 5. echo 40M > /sys/fs/cgroup/memory/0/memory.limit_in_bytes 6. echo $$ > /sys/fs/cgroup/memory/0/tasks 7. stress -m 5 --vm-bytes 10M --vm-hang 0 Signed-off-by: Julius Hemanth Pitti Acked-by: Roman Gushchin --- Changes in v2: - Added comments. - Added "Acked-by: Roman Gushchin ". --- mm/memcontrol.c | 9 +++++++++ 1 file changed, 9 insertions(+) diff --git a/mm/memcontrol.c b/mm/memcontrol.c index cfa6cbad21d5..4f293bf8c7ed 100644 --- a/mm/memcontrol.c +++ b/mm/memcontrol.c @@ -2745,6 +2745,15 @@ static int try_charge(struct mem_cgroup *memcg, gfp_t gfp_mask, if (fatal_signal_pending(current)) goto force; + /* + * We failed to charge even after retries, give oom_reaper or + * other process a change to make some free pages. + * + * On non-preemptive, Non-SMP system, this is critical, else + * we keep retrying with no success, forever. + */ + cond_resched(); + /* * keep retrying as long as the memcg oom killer is able to make * a forward progress or bypass the charge if the oom killer -- 2.17.1
